Idle Proublem Please Help
 
My 91 Rx-7 convertible manual shift. Has a proublem..When you
turn on the A/C the idle fluxuates up and down some times as much as 4000 rpms, If you turn a/c on while driving then coming to a stop, ingauge clutch rpms drop real low and often goes dead.I have checked TPS it's set and OK. Timing is ok. Runs fine without a/c on. One thing a noticed was that the leading coil..
yellow mark on timming is top dead center with mark, but trailing coil..red mark is off two the right just a little. I'm not sure if it has anything to do with it or not but Iam about to give up..I cant find anyone around here thats knows diddly about rx7. My next step is to change wires and plugs..Maybe? Anyone one please Help..........:(

rxseven 07-28-01 03:00 PM

The problem is it the by-pass air valve. It is located on the drivers side of the throttle body. It has an adjustment screw which is covered by a blind-cap. Play with the screw and see if it helps. If not, you will have to remove it and see if the valve is working. You will also need a new gasket after you clean it up because your original one will not be in one piece. Get it from mazdatrix.
